explorASIAN Recognition Gala celebrates Asian-Canadian culture

Credit to Author: Ramya Ramanathan| Date: Wed, 05 Jun 2019 00:49:17 +0000

Every year, after a very active month full of cultural events, Vancouver Asian Heritage Month Society (VAHMS) culminates its explorASIAN Festival with a Recognition Gala to celebrate and thank individuals, and/or cultural organizations that have made a difference in the Pan-Asian and Asian-Canadian arts and culture in the city’s communities and neighbourhoods. Cultural Hotspot launched in north Etobicoke and York neighbourhoods

Credit to Author: Canadian Immigrant| Date: Wed, 29 May 2019 12:35:24 +0000

On May 25, 2019, Mayor John Tory launched Toronto’s sixth annual Cultural Hotspot, which celebrates and spotlights the arts, culture and food in the City’s north Etobicoke and York neighbourhoods. Canada Soccer’s Women’s National Team welcomes new Canadians

Credit to Author: Ramya Ramanathan| Date: Sun, 26 May 2019 22:41:14 +0000

Earlier this month, Canada Soccer hosted a special citizenship ceremony at BMO Field in Toronto, where Canada’s Women’s National Team welcomed 27 new citizens from 12 countries into the Canadian family.
